当前位置: 首页 > news >正文

【2025最新】基于SpringBoot+Vue的民宿管理系统管理系统源码+MyBatis+MySQL

💡实话实说:

C有自己的项目库存,不需要找别人拿货再加价。

摘要

随着旅游业的快速发展和共享经济的兴起,民宿行业逐渐成为住宿市场的重要组成部分。传统的民宿管理方式依赖人工操作,效率低下且容易出错,难以满足现代用户对便捷性和个性化的需求。互联网技术的普及为民宿管理系统的开发提供了技术基础,通过信息化手段提升管理效率和服务质量成为行业趋势。民宿管理系统能够整合房源信息、订单管理、用户反馈等功能,为民宿经营者提供全面的管理工具,同时为用户提供便捷的预订体验。关键词:民宿管理系统、共享经济、信息化管理、旅游业、SpringBoot。

本系统基于SpringBoot和Vue.js框架开发,采用前后端分离架构,后端使用SpringBoot实现RESTful API,前端通过Vue.js构建用户界面,提升了系统的可维护性和扩展性。数据库采用MySQL,结合MyBatis实现数据持久化操作,确保数据的高效存取。系统功能包括房源管理、订单处理、用户评价、支付接口集成等,支持多角色权限控制,满足房东、租户和管理员的不同需求。系统还实现了数据可视化功能,帮助经营者分析业务数据,优化运营策略。关键词:SpringBoot、Vue.js、MyBatis、MySQL、权限控制、数据可视化。


民宿信息数据表

民宿信息数据表用于存储民宿的基本信息,包括房源名称、地理位置、设施配置等属性。创建时间通过函数自动获取,民宿ID是该表的主键,记录民宿的核心数据内容。结构表如表3-1所示。

表3-1 民宿信息数据表(homestay_info)

字段名数据类型是否为空描述
homestay_idBIGINT民宿唯一标识(主键)
homestay_nameVARCHAR(50)民宿名称
location_cityVARCHAR(30)所在城市
location_detailVARCHAR(100)详细地址
room_typeVARCHAR(20)房型类别
max_guestINT最大容纳人数
facility_listTEXT设施配置(JSON格式)
price_per_nightDECIMAL(10,2)每晚价格
is_availableTINYINT(1)是否可预订(1/0)
create_timeDATETIME创建时间

订单信息数据表

订单信息数据表用于记录用户的预订信息,包括订单状态、入住时间、支付金额等。订单ID为主键,关联用户和民宿数据,确保订单流程的可追溯性。结构表如表3-2所示。

表3-2 订单信息数据表(order_detail)

字段名数据类型是否为空描述
order_idBIGINT订单唯一标识(主键)
user_idBIGINT用户ID(外键)
homestay_idBIGINT民宿ID(外键)
check_in_dateDATE入住日期
check_out_dateDATE退房日期
total_amountDECIMAL(10,2)订单总金额
order_statusVARCHAR(20)订单状态(待支付/已完成)
payment_methodVARCHAR(30)支付方式
create_timeDATETIME创建时间

用户评价数据表

用户评价数据表存储用户对民宿的评分和反馈内容,评价ID为主键,关联订单数据以验证评价的真实性。结构表如表3-3所示。

表3-3 用户评价数据表(user_review)

字段名数据类型是否为空描述
review_idBIGINT评价唯一标识(主键)
order_idBIGINT关联订单ID(外键)
user_idBIGINT用户ID(外键)
rating_scoreTINYINT评分(1-5分)
comment_contentTEXT评价内容
review_timeDATETIME评价时间
is_anonymousTINYINT(1)是否匿名(1/0)

博主介绍:

🎓 江南大学计算机科学与技术专业在读研究生 | CSDN博客专家 | Java技术爱好者
在校期间积极参与实验室项目研发,现为CSDN特邀作者、掘金优质创作者。专注于Java开发、Spring
Boot框架、前后端分离技术及常见毕设项目实现。 📊 数据展示:
全网粉丝30W+,累计指导毕业设计1000+项目,原创技术文章200+篇,GitHub项目获赞5K+ 🎯 核心服务:
专业毕业设计指导、项目源码开发、技术答疑解惑,用学生视角理解学生需求,提供最贴心的技术帮助。

系统介绍:

【2025最新】基于SpringBoot+Vue的民宿管理系统管理系统源码+MyBatis+MySQL,拿走直接用(附源码,数据库,视频,可提供说明文档(通过AIGC技术包括:MySQL、VueJS、ElementUI、(Python或者Java或者.NET)等等功能如图所示。可以滴我获取详细的视频介绍

功能参考截图:





系统架构参考:

视频演示:

可以直接联系我查看详细视频,个性签名!

项目案例参考:

最后再唠叨一句:

可以直接联系我查看详细视频,个性签名!
遇见即是缘,欢迎交流,你别地能找到的源码我都有!!!

http://www.jsqmd.com/news/390800/

相关文章:

  • 上海仪电:物理AI白皮书——迈向可执行的机器智能 2026
  • Anaconda和Python关系详解和使用选择
  • 【完全开源·随便抄】存在即对话:对话本体论+世毫九理论LaTeX版
  • python中Bokeh模块介绍
  • python中Pyecharts模块介绍
  • 大数据OLAP中的统计信息收集
  • 大数据领域数据可视化,挖掘数据背后的秘密
  • Python分析工具介绍
  • Spark源码解析:深入理解RDD执行机制
  • 揭秘2026驻马店全屋定制:高性价比厂商深度评测 - 2026年企业推荐榜
  • [LKD/Linux 内核] 关于对 current_thread_info 的一点研究
  • 神经符号整合的可解释推荐系统推理
  • 2026年水利水电工程施工企业综合评测与网址导航 - 2026年企业推荐榜
  • 2026年开年驻马店全屋定制家具制造商选择指南 - 2026年企业推荐榜
  • Java Web 毕业生实习与就业管理系统系统源码-SpringBoot2+Vue3+MyBatis-Plus+MySQL8.0【含文档】
  • 移动开发领域 MVP 模式的在线旅游应用开发与预订
  • 提升Python运行速度的几款工具
  • SpringBoot+Vue 民宿管理系统管理平台源码【适合毕设/课设/学习】Java+MySQL
  • 基于SpringBoot+Vue的银行账目账户管理系统管理系统设计与实现【Java+MySQL+MyBatis完整源码】
  • SpringBoot+Vue 银行账目账户管理系统平台完整项目源码+SQL脚本+接口文档【Java Web毕设】
  • 存在即对话:方见华对话本体论与世毫九理论体系的形式证明与工程实现V1.0
  • Blinkist - Lucky by Design
  • linux系统开启全局代理脚本,通过虚拟tun卡实现
  • 2026年唐山选矿设备服务商实力评估与精选推荐 - 2026年企业推荐榜
  • 百度AI数据治理案例:架构师如何解决数据延迟问题?
  • 良品率90%以上的AI:是原画师的“斩杀线”还是新纪元的起跑线?
  • 2026年家用不锈钢浴室柜深度评测与品牌甄选指南 - 2026年企业推荐榜
  • 实战分享:如何为PB级大数据实施高效脱敏处理
  • 2026年安徽旧房翻新市场深度解析与优质局改全改公司推荐 - 2026年企业推荐榜
  • 武汉重型货架品牌评测:2026年Q1如何选择高效仓储伙伴? - 2026年企业推荐榜